Transaction 1f61eff1b109c4f606f1012c675cb232f933a1e67ec93912a8128d835187ffd4
1 Input
1 Output
-
1f61eff1b109c4f606f1012c675cb232f933a1e67ec93912a8128d835187ffd4:0
- value
- 83606
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25901046caa1e16c76b20f5a75325fdd33ba13ff OP_EQUAL
- address
- 357dWMWqSPKRE31gEeiJ3qUsLdbwGRi77W